Jan 23 - Sep 18 - Messages from the Mesozoic - Virginia Museum of Natural History - 9:00 AM
  Did dinosaurs just pass through Virginia on their way elsewhere, taking only meals and leaving only footprints? Or did they live and die here? Are dinosaur fossils out there, somewhere in Virginia waiting to be discovered? Scientists at the Virginia Museum of Natural History think that there are dinosaurs out there, and their ongoing research and excavations reveal new information about Virginia dinosaurs all the time.

As you visit the exhibit Messages from the Mesozoic, experience the story of Virginia fossil discoveries and learn more about the “missing” Virginia dinosaurs. Learn about types of fossils, how fossils are formed and where they are found. Learn what a dinosaur is by comparing and examining different specimens. See examples of fossils found in Virginia and elsewhere. Become a Virginia fossil lover!

Sep 11 - Oct 30 - Poe’s Playground - Piedmont Arts - 10:00 AM
  These exhibits remain admission free through the membership support of people like you!

Poe’s Playground is a collection of work inspired by Edgar Allan Poe’s life, his art and the places he haunted during his lifetime. Poe's stories inspire artists to examine the creepy, melancholy and frightening. Poe's Playground features works by Caryl Burtner, Jamie Burwell Mixon, Mark Chatterley, Kathryn Henry–Choisser, John Moser, Amie Oliver, Noah Scalin and Chris Semtner. This exhibit was organized by 1708 Gallery in Richmond, VA.

Also featuring portraits of the women who were part of Edgar Allan Poe's life and who inspired his work. The original acrylic paintings in this exhibit were created by internationally exhibited artist and Poe Museum Curator Chris Semtner. Among the pieces in the show are portraits of Poe’s wife/cousin Virginia Clemm Poe; Jane Stanard, his “first purely ideal love” who went insane when Poe was a child; Elmira Royster Shelton, the woman to whom Poe was twice engaged; and Mary Rogers, the cigar girl whose murder inspired Poe’s story “The Mystery of Marie Roget.” This exhibit is on loan from the Poe Museum in Richmond, VA.

Sep 25 - Rabies and Vaccination Clinic - Martinsville-Henry County SPCA - 9:00 AM
  There will be a rabies vaccination clinic at the SPCA conducted by Dr. Eric Lorens of The Pet Clinic of Rocky Mount on Saturday, September 25th, from 9am to 12noon. One and three years rabies vaccinations will be available as well as Distemper vaccines. Cost is $5 for one year rabies and $10 for all other vaccines.

New this year we will have Heartworm testing available for $25, and for $40 you can get the exam and prescription (does not include heartworm medicine).

Martinsville City and Henry County Dog Licenses will be available to purchase.

The vaccine clinic will be held at the Shelley Frith Drane Adoption Center located at 132 Joseph Martin Highway. Call 638-PAWS (7297) for more information.

Virginia law states that rabies vaccinations should be given to every cat, kitten, dog, and puppy four months old and over. Rabies is a deadly disease caused by a virus that attacks the nervous system. It kills almost any mammal or human that gets sick from it. However, rabies can be prevented in cats, dogs, ferrets, and some livestock with a rabies vaccination. There have been rabies cases reported in Franklin, Henry, Patrick and Pittsylvania Counties. Please take advantage of this wonderful opportunity to start protecting your pets and your community.
